Isoamyl alcohol logo #21000 Isoamyl alcohol (also known as isopentyl alcohol) is a clear, colorless alcohol with the formula (CH3)2CHCH2CH2OH. It is one of several isomers of amyl alcohol. Isoamyl alcohol logo #23534 See under fusel oils. Fusel oils Mixture of carboxylic acids, aldehydes, alcohols, esters, furfurals and terpenes. They are formed during alcoholic fermentation as by-products of yeast metabolism and then act as flavour and aroma carriers in beer, wine and spirits.
